The golden sunshine fell into the room through the giant window. It was slightly opened and the calming wind that came in made the white curtains shuffle around. The only sounds were the noise made from outside and the obnoxiously repetitive beeping of the heart monitor.

A figure in casual attire was sitting on a stool beside the hospital bed, hunched over. Her head was peacefully resting on top of her arms which were crossed right beside the patient's torso. She had dozed off after a long night of watching over the person laying on that bed.

It had been a week. A week since Haeun's world came crashing down. A week since the words of the doctor had pierced her ears, making her fall to the ground with a silent cry. And a week since a nurse yelled out in panic from inside.

"The patient's heart is beating again!"

It had all felt too surreal, but just a few hours later, she had been sitting on the stool beside Jisung who was peacefully sleeping.

And now, a week later she was in the exact same position. Sitting there, watching over him.

Taeyong had succeeded only once at making her leave the bedside which was the day prior. He had dragged her back to the mansion and forced her to take a proper shower and pack extra clothes. He had also finally gotten his little sister to eat a propel meal before she hurriedly set off for the hospital again.

Haeun hummed in her sleep, strands of her dark, silky hair falling over her nose, tickling it slightly.

"Haeun."

The soft voice made her frown, becoming aware of her surrounding yet with her eyes still closed.

"Hey, Haeun."

'Weird. This sounds exactly like Jisung.' She thought, sure that she was just imgining things.

Suddenly, she felt someone's finger slide over her forehead and placing the annoying strand of hair behind her ear lobe. Haeun's head shot up in surprise and as she jolted up into a sitting position, she gawked.

Jisung was still laying there, his eyes a quarter open as he stared at her with a loving smile.

"Oh my god." The girl breathed out in bewilderment. Her breaths then became heavy, tears flooding into her eyes as she watched him blink. "You're... you're awake." She blurted out.

He nodded slightly. "Seems like it."

"You freaking idiot!" Haeun cried out and smacked him on the arm. Jisung owed as she began sobbing. "Why did you do that?! You almost died!"

"I just woke up, why are you hitting me?" The boy whined, clutching onto his higher arm where he had just been hit. Haeun kept breathing shakily, trembling with anger and sadness. Jisung smiled to himself before grunting as he began sitting up.

They stared at each other as he leaned his back on the wall behind him with a slightly pained expression.

"I did that because I didn't want you to get hurt."

Haeun's breath stopped as she saw the sincerety in his eyes. Her stomach swarmed with butterflies and her heart beat doubled at an unhealthy rate. She couldn't stop the heat creeping up to her face, which Jisung also noticed.

The girl staggered for a little bit, her mouth opening and closing but no words coming out. Finally, she shortly cleared her throat. "I'm going to go take the doctor." She declared, standing up.

But Haeun couldn't even take a single step as a hand shot out to grab her wrist. She yelped out in surprise as he tugged on her, forcing her to turn around and stumble closer to him. His other hand cupped her cheek as the 2 stared at each other.

Haeun's heart was beating faster than ever before as his authorative gaze flustered her. Their faces were so close together that she could feel high warmth breaths fanning over her lips. Jisung's eyes began closing as he began leaning in. Yet Haeun did not push him away and even inched closer, her own eye lids shutting tightly. Their noses brushed against each other, sending a jolt of electricity through the girl's body as his thumb caressed her cheek carefully.

And then the doorknob to the room shook and in a moment of panic, Haeun pushed his chest and frantically stepped backwards wide-eyed. The sliding door opened and from it emerged Ten, Jaehyun and Kun.

"Oh, you're finally awake!" Kun yelled out in surprise, running up to the bedside. Haeun was flushed and she shuffled on her feet.

"I... I'm going to go get the doctor!" She hurriedly exlaimed before scurrying out of the door.

Jisung sighed, this being the first time that he was annoyed with the elder boys.

"Gosh, what's her problem?" Ten looked towards the shut door and Jaehyun giggled.

"I dont' know." He said amused, gripping onto Jisung's shoulder.
